Key Attributes of a Successful Junior Goalkeeper

So, what makes a Persib Junior goalkeeper truly stand out? It's not just about making saves; it's a combination of several key attributes that set them apart. First and foremost, excellent shot-stopping ability is essential. This includes having quick reflexes, good hand-eye coordination, and the ability to anticipate shots. A good junior goalkeeper can react quickly to close-range shots and make acrobatic saves to deny the opposition. But it's not just about stopping the ball; it's also about distribution. Modern goalkeepers are expected to be good with their feet, able to pass the ball accurately to teammates and even launch counter-attacks with long throws or kicks. A Persib Junior goalkeeper who can distribute the ball effectively adds another dimension to the team's attack. Command of the area is another crucial attribute. A successful junior goalkeeper must be able to confidently command their penalty area, communicating effectively with their defenders and claiming crosses and high balls. This requires good judgment, assertiveness, and the ability to make quick decisions under pressure. Mental toughness is also paramount. Goalkeepers are often under intense pressure, and they need to be able to stay calm and focused even after making a mistake. A Persib Junior goalkeeper with mental toughness can bounce back from setbacks and continue to perform at their best. Finally, leadership qualities are increasingly important. Goalkeepers have a unique view of the pitch, and they can often see things that other players can't. A good junior goalkeeper can use this to their advantage, organizing their defense, providing tactical instructions, and motivating their teammates. It’s a blend of physical skills, mental strength, and leadership potential that makes a Persib Junior goalkeeper truly successful.

Training Regimen and Techniques

The training regimen for Persib Junior goalkeepers is intense and comprehensive, designed to develop every aspect of their game. A typical week might include a combination of technical drills, tactical sessions, physical conditioning, and mental preparation. Technical drills focus on improving their shot-stopping technique, footwork, and distribution. This could involve anything from repetitive exercises to refine their handling skills to simulated game situations to test their reflexes and decision-making. Tactical sessions are aimed at enhancing their understanding of positioning, communication, and game management. This might involve analyzing game footage, studying opponents' attacking patterns, and practicing different defensive scenarios. Physical conditioning is a crucial component of the training regimen, with goalkeepers undergoing specialized training to improve their strength, speed, agility, and endurance. This could include weightlifting, plyometrics, and cardiovascular exercises. Mental preparation is also a key aspect of the training regimen, with goalkeepers working with sports psychologists to develop their mental toughness, focus, and confidence. This might involve visualization techniques, mindfulness exercises, and strategies for coping with pressure. In addition to these core components, Persib Junior goalkeepers also receive specialized training in areas such as dealing with crosses, handling back passes, and organizing their defense. They also work on their communication skills, learning how to effectively communicate with their teammates on the pitch. Modern techniques also play a big role. Video analysis helps them review their performance and identify areas for improvement. They also use GPS tracking to monitor their physical output and ensure they are training at the right intensity. It’s a holistic approach that aims to develop well-rounded goalkeepers who are prepared for the challenges of professional football.
